- Rosneft and Eni Join Forces to Explore Fields in the Barents and Black Seas
Rosneft and Eni today signed a Strategic Cooperation Agreement to jointly explore fields in Russian sections of the Black and Barents Seas and exchange technology and staff. The agreement also envisages Rosneft’s participation in Eni’s international projects.

- Field Development Plan Being Specified at Block 245 South in Algeria
Rosneft-Stroytransgaz Limited (RN-STG), controlled by Rosneft and Stroytransgaz, is working jointly with Sonatrach, Algeria’s national oil company, to begin reservoir delineation at three earlier discovered deposits within Block 245 South in Algeria. The three deposits are East Takuazet, West Takuazet and North Tisselit.

- Ministry of Economic Development of the Russian Federation Approves Rosneft APG Utilisation Investment Projects
The Ministry of Economic Development of the Russian Federation has passed an order approving two of Rosneft’s APG joint implementation investment projects. The order, No. 112 of 12 March 2012, approves a project to reduce APG flaring and generate electricity at the Khasyreiskoye deposit and a project to utilise APG at Rosneft’s Priobskoye deposit.
